Melbourne influencer Rozalia Russian says getting food poisoning in France ‘was honestly the worst day of my life’

Glamorous society queen Rozalia Russian has detailed her horror experience after dining at a Michelin star restaurant at the Louvre.

Melbourne fashion influencer Rozalia Russian has detailed a horror experience with food poisoning while on holiday in Europe, labelling it the “worst day of my life”.

Russian and bar king husband Nick Russian, who owns city hotspot Bar Bambi, were in Paris with their two children dining at a Michelin star restaurant at the Louvre.

The glamorous society queen said she wasn’t too hungry and ordered something light, a salad nicoise, as she enjoyed a stunning view.

“It was honestly the worst day of my life,” Russian told her more than 265,000 followers on Instagram.

“I woke up at like 2am and felt sick and nauseous and tried to go back to sleep. 3am I started vomiting and I’m like oh my god. Then 4am, 5am, 6am, we were leaving Paris to go to Puglia, we had two flights to catch, I got to the airport in Paris.

“Went to get anti-nausea tablets. I started sweating so bad, I couldn’t even stand up straight I had to sit down. I didn’t even make it to the bathroom I just vomited all over myself and then into the sink and my whole body was aching.”

Russian said she threw up about 10 times and was prescribed more tablets at the airport after waiting an hour at the airport to see a doctor.

“Long story short it was one of the worst days of my life,’’ Russian continued.

“Having to catch two flights, my whole body was aching, I was sweating then I was shivering cold on the plane. There was a moment when we hadn’t taken off that I thought I had to get off the plane. I forced myself to sleep, then we had to get off, landed in Milan, had to go through customs, I could barely stand up straight. After an hour delay I just slept. My poor kids were just like oh my god is mum going to be OK.”

Russian was finally feeling back to herself by Monday.

“Landed in Puglia and then an hour car drive, we got to our hotel. I went to bed at like 5pm and woke up at 7am. Through the night I was sweating and then … she was back.”
